Welcome to MacFourth.com

This web site is a neighbourhood directory for the businesses on West 4th Ave. from around Macdonald Street (2600 block) to Alma Street.

"MacFourth" comes from combining Macdonald Street & West Fourth Ave.

The shops and restaurants in this neighbourhood are unique and innovative. Many of these locally-owned businesses are destination shops, and some of the finest foods in the city are available right here.

Sunday, February 03, 2008

Construction at 4th & Bayswater looks nearly complete...

I just heard from a new retailer who will be taking a space in the new Black Swan building, next to the new Starbucks, and it is something very new for the area - maternity!

Teena Legris, Owner/Director let me know a few things about the store:

"A little bit about Nima'ma Maternity:

- I will carry products will vary from mid to high end local and
international maternity apparel, organic cosmetics and skincare,
Canadian-designed jewellery and a small selection of maternity-related accessories.

- Nima'ma means My Mother in Cree to celebrate and honour motherhood (my mother is Woodland Cree).

I have my first print ad in the Feb/Mar issue of West Coast Families' Yummy Mummy section (p. 36) and will have another one in March with The Mompreneur! At the moment, I'm having my website designed but you can see the holding page at www.nimama.ca"
